Growing or harvesting a crop prior to (or after) a pest is existing reduces bug damages by avoidance. Capturing and calculating a bug's growing level days can assist with preparing around a parasite's lifecycle. Damage resistance can in some cases be attained by growing a crop early so that the plants are stronger, extra resistant, and much more forgiving to damage by the time insect bugs are existing.


By creating a little, regulated room that the parasites choose, it is possible to draw away bugs away from the primary crop. Two strategies for this are catch cropping and strip harvesting. is planting a favored host plant of an insect bug near the main plant that is to be secured.


If essential, the insects can then be eliminated in the catch crop. Trap crops can be any kind of species that the bug preferseven coincide varieties as the primary crop - Insect control services Chicago. If the trap plant coincides species as the main crop, it ought to be planted at a time that will best lure the pest far from the primary crop

The strategies currently pointed out concentrate on minimizing crop exposure to insect pests, yet it is also possible to reduce return loss even when insect damages happens


Plant them properly and maintain the plants healthy and balanced by thoroughly sprinkling, feeding, and trimming them. If a parasite or disease creates unacceptable damages despite preventative initiatives, pick an effective monitoring technique that will have the least quantity of impact on various other living creatures and the setting.

Seek signs and symptoms the plant displays as a result of parasite task. Examine your plants often. Determine your plants to make sure that the twisted fallen leaves, unusual pigmentation, or strange-looking structures you see are not a regular part of the plant. Attempt to rule out site-related problems by ensuring that the soil type, drainage problems, fertility level, and various other environmental conditions agree with for the plant.

Some aphids and termites can be knocked off by spraying the plant with water. You can utilize catches to catch specific parasites, and barriers to safeguard plants from insect strike or disease infection.


In some instances, the ideal solution may be physically removing the plant and replacing it with one that will not be impacted by the bug or illness. The initial team consists of living microorganisms that can eliminate the bug.


Parasites survive on and commonly eliminate an additional microorganism, called the host. Some parasitical wasps utilize caterpillars, whiteflies, aphids, and soft ranges as hosts. An example of a technique that uses a naturally happening biochemical is the microorganism Bacillus thuringiensis (Bt). Bt has a healthy protein that is dangerous to certain pests, yet safe to other organisms.

Conventional chemicals are utilized only as a last hope in an IPM program, but in some cases are the most efficient means of control. To have the best effect, these products need to be used on a specific component of the plant when the pest is most prone.


In a lot of cases, ecologically secure pesticides such as gardening oil or insecticidal soap are effective options - http://www.place123.net/place/pest-control-chicago-chicago-united-states. Once more, applications should be timed carefully to have the best effect on the pest insect populace. Since they have no recurring activity after they have actually dried, soaps and oils are normally the option that is the least turbulent to populaces of useful microorganisms


These words, from least poisonous to most harmful are: "care," "caution," and "danger." Utilize these words as standards to help you select the least hazardous material amongst the effective options. For the majority of landscape pests, you need to take into consideration pesticides in only the first two groups. Some chemical formulations can be used just by applicators with unique training and who are accredited by the state's division of farming.
